Computers have network addresses, but they're usually difficult for humans to remember. Hostnames are labels intended to...
Linux
Most everything a Linux sysadmin needs to do can be found in the GNU coreutils or util-linux.
The display manager (dm) and the window manager (wm) always work closely together to make your GUI...
Many of us need assistive technology for seeing and hearing in particular. There are other areas that...
Learn to use the ancient serial communications hardware and software methods that are needed even today in...
Discover what using old CRT systems was like for us old-timers or relive the days when you...
When checking out Linux systems (or even troubleshooting computers running other operating systems), the top command provides...
Learn about these important milestones in computing history as you experiment with writing your first program.
The Common Gateway Interface provides an easy way to build dynamic websites using any language of your...
Learn how to assign authority for managing network functions or specific services to trusted users while protecting...
Learn to host your own website with Apache, a solid, well-known, and easy-to-configure web server.
The Dynamic Host Configuration Protocol (DHCP) provides network configuration data to client hosts on a network, allowing...
Mozilla, a pioneer in open-source software, has once again made a significant contribution to artificial intelligence by...
How I set up a Raspberry Pi to act as a web server to host my personal...
SAR, the System Activity Reporter, is my starting place for accessing historical performance data to solve problems.
Separating config files from code enables anyone to change their configurations without any special programming skills.